3 key things to remember.. The stock rings WILL fry over 11lbs so you might as well do a full on build (I have top-notch racing-grade parts for sale in my thread). You NEED to have an aftermarket MAP sensor if you have any hopes of doing this right (stock MAP sensor only goes up to 10.56psi, and you don't want to close in to that range because if you spike ANY higher even for a fraction of a second - bye-bye. Tuning, particularly boost control is crucial for your car's lifeline.
